Note, this is a SV for the Reforge Eden mod! A few components are likely to be missing in the vanilla, but these can be replaced with standard components.

The SV is amazingly agile and lives up to its role model. The mobility in all directions is at maximum and the acceleration and counter-acceleration can be rated as good. Turning on all axes is good to very good. The shield is in the brisk range with almost 4750 points and a recharge rate of 125. This ship is a fast fighter and shield ship by design. That means it only stays in combat until the shield starts to deplete. Before he is finally down, leave the combat zone to regenerate the shield. The ship only has plastic armor (nothing) and lives on its mobility and the skill of its pilot. So far for now.
Now we come to the problem, the ship's armament is completely based on the original. That means two heavy miniguns in front, no, they don't rotate around a common axis like film (even if it looks like this would be possible) and that's it. Of course, this is a joke for serious applications in the late game in Empyrion RE, I know that. But I wanted to build a Badwing here and nothing more, there are plenty of powerful SVs here in the workshop. But if you want, you can of course make changes here. Any upgrade options and where components are located can be seen in the exploded view.

Like almost all my ships, this ship has ViSi, which is a graphic representation of the active signals - visualized signals, i.e. ViSi. This display can only be seen in the pilot's view and gives you a precise overview of the active signals in addition to the existing displays (which can also be seen in the outside view). Of course, this is only useful if you use the signal switches in the main area of the Control Panel. To be clear, when I turn off the turrets and weapons with the general switches, I naturally override the signals and all weapons are off - although the signal switches and visi tell me otherwise. I hope the problem is recognized and I don't have to listen to stories of persecution, loss and half dead.

ViSi is designed for my screen resolution, I use a native resolution of 2560x1440, which means that the LCDs are in the positions shown in the cockpit view. Players with FullHD resolution 1920x1080 shouldn't have any problems either. At other resolutions, the displayed LCD may be either too centered on the screen, or partially or completely off screen. You can roughly change the position of the LCDs with the X, Y and Z-Offset controls. Y better leave them as they are. You change the horizontal with the Z value and the vertical with the X value. Fine adjustment Vertically adjust with the increase or decrease of the first <size=xxx%> value, horizontally adjust with the <margin=xx.x> value. Everything else is better left alone. If they damage the LCD code, the only way to recover is to remove the LCD and then repair it. The LCDs are not rocket science, but you should act carefully and methodically at the beginning.
